Here is another Tea Time Snack from God’s Own country Kerala. Mutta Kuzhalappam or Madakku San is an easy tea time snack. It is also lovingly known as Love Letter Thin Crepes are made from a loose batter and then filled with coconut and rolled to make Love Letters. Coconut Filled Crepes (Mutta Kuzhalappam)
Ingredients
For Batter
- All Purpose Flour/Maida – 1.5 cups
- Water – 2 cups approx (You can also substitute water with Milk)
- Egg – 1
- Sugar – 1 tbsp
- Salt – A pinch
For the Filling
- Grated Coconut – 1 cup
- Sugar – 1.5 tbsp
- Cardamom Powder – 1/2 tsp
Preparation Method
- Mix the ingredients for filling thoroughly and keep aside.
- Prepare a loose batter using all the above mentioned ingredients. If the batter is thick, add more water/milk.
- Heat a non stick tava/griddle and pour ladle full of batter on to the tava.
- Spread the batter so as to make a very thin crepe.
- When one side is cooked (1-2 minutes), flip it over and cook for another minute until golden brown. If you want it more crisp, wait for one more minute so that brown spots start appearing.
- Remove the crepe and place it on a plate. Spoon the filling and place it on the center of the crepe and spread it slightly. (Around 3 tbsp of filling for each crepe.)
- Fold the crepe to make Madakku San or Coconut Filled Crepes.
